依葫芦画瓢

依葫芦画瓢
luhuàpiáo

lit. to draw a dipper with a gourd as one's model (idiom)

2 meanings
MEANING2 meanings

MEANING

  1. verb

    lit. to draw a dipper with a gourd as one's model (idiom)

    • We cannot merely copy by rote; we must innovate.

  2. verb

    fig. to follow the existing pattern without modification

    • He always draws gourds and ladles by following a pattern, without any ideas of his own.
